Buying Guide: Key Purchase Considerations

  • Measurement range and type: Ensure the meter covers AC/DC current and voltage, resistance, capacitance, and true RMS wherever possible. For HVAC, inrush measurement can be crucial for diagnosing motor start-up issues.
  • Non-contact voltage testing: NCVT helps identify live circuits without direct contact, enhancing safety during inspections of electrical panels and wiring harnesses.
  • Temperature sensing: A thermocouple or infrared temperature capability is valuable for refrigerant lines, coils, and thermal diagnostics in HVAC systems.
  • Display readability: A backlit or high-contrast display reduces errors in dim mechanical rooms or outdoor environments.
  • Durability and ergonomics: HVAC work often involves tight spaces and challenging conditions. Look for rugged housings, comfortable grips, and a compact form factor.
  • TRMS vs. average responding meters: True RMS provides more accurate readings for non-sinusoidal loads common in modern HVAC equipment, such as variable-speed drives.
  • Test lead compatibility: Some meters require or benefit from having included test leads for measuring resistance, diode tests, or capacitance.
  • Safety and compliance: Check for CAT ratings relevant to your typical voltage environments and ensure the tool adheres to applicable safety standards.
  • Accessory ecosystem: Kits that include thermometers, infrared probes, or additional leads can add value if they align with your typical service calls.

When selecting a clamp meter for HVAC work, prioritize combinations of true RMS performance, NCVT capability, and temperature or capacitance readings that align with your typical service scenarios. Consider whether you frequently diagnose motors, compressors, or control boards, and choose a model that balances measurement breadth with a dependable display and robust build. For teams, a kit that bundles complementary instruments can streamline on-site workflows and reduce tool clutter.
